客户端是什么?——了解移动应用程序的重要组成部分
什么是客户端?
在当今数字化的时代,智能手机、平板电脑和其他智能设备已经成为人们生活中至关重要的一部分。这些设备上运行的移动应用程序已经极大地改变了人们的生活方式和工作方式。然而,我们对于这些应用程序背后的技术以及如何与服务器进行交互并不了解。其中一个重要的组成部分就是客户端。本文将介绍客户端的定义、作用和其在移动应用程序中的重要性。

1. 客户端的定义
客户端是指在计算机网络中,通过相应的协议与服务器进行通信而进行请求或接收服务的一端。在移动应用程序中,客户端主要指运行在智能设备上的应用程序,例如智能手机和平板电脑上的移动应用程序。

客户端与服务器之间的通信使用的是客户端-服务器模型。客户端对用户提供界面和交互功能,而服务器负责处理请求并提供服务。客户端通过使用网络协议向服务器发送请求,然后接收到来自服务器的响应。客户端可以是一个独立的应用程序,也可以是一个包含在网页浏览器中的应用程序。
2. 客户端的作用
客户端在移动应用程序中起到至关重要的作用。以下是客户端的几个主要作用:
用户界面:客户端为用户提供与应用程序进行交互的界面。通过用户界面,用户可以输入信息、浏览内容、执行操作等。客户端的设计和交互体验直接影响用户对应用程序的满意度。
数据存储:客户端可以存储与应用程序相关的数据,例如用户配置、偏好设置、缓存数据等。这样可以在无网络连接的情况下使用应用程序,提高用户体验。
本地计算和处理:客户端可以进行一些本地计算和处理,减轻服务器的负载和响应时间。例如,在图像编辑应用程序中,客户端可以进行图像处理和滤镜效果,而不必每次都向服务器发送请求。
安全性:客户端可以提供一些安全措施,例如数据加密、用户认证等,以保护用户数据和隐私。
3. 客户端的重要性
客户端在移动应用程序中扮演着重要的角色。以下是客户端的几个重要性:
用户体验:客户端的设计和交互体验直接影响用户对应用程序的满意度。一个用户友好、高效的客户端可以吸引更多用户并提高用户留存率。
性能:客户端可以进行一些本地计算和处理,提高应用程序的响应速度和性能。通过减轻服务器的负载,客户端可以加快请求的处理时间。
离线访问:客户端可以存储数据并在无网络连接的情况下使用应用程序。这对于无法保持持续网络连接或处于网络较差的环境下的用户来说尤为重要。
安全性:客户端提供的安全措施可以保护用户数据和隐私。数据加密、用户认证和安全存储等功能可以提高应用程序的安全性。
总结:
客户端是移动应用程序中的重要组成部分,负责与用户进行交互、处理本地计算和存储数据,并提供安全性保障。客户端的设计和性能直接影响用户满意度和应用程序的成功。因此,在开发移动应用程序时,要充分重视客户端的设计和功能,以提供卓越的用户体验。
标题:客户端是什么(客户端是什么?——了解移动应用程序的重要组成部分)
链接:http://www.khdoffice.com/youxibk/9753.html
版权:文章转载自网络,如有侵权,请联系3237157959@qq.com删除!
标签: